        !            11: .SH NAME
        !            12: netlpr \- use a remote lineprinter through the net
        !            13: .SH SYNOPSIS
        !            14: .B netlpr
        !            15: [
        !            16: .B \-m
        !            17: machine ] [
        !            18: .B \-l
        !            19: login
        !            20: ] [
        !            21: .B \-p
        !            22: password
        !            23: ]
        !            24: [
        !            25: .B \-f
        !            26: ] [
        !            27: .B \-q
        !            28: ] [
        !            29: .B \-n
        !            30: ] [
        !            31: .B \-c
        !            32: command ] [ name1 ... namen ]
        !            33: .SH DESCRIPTION
        !            34: .I Netlpr
        !            35: sends the named files, (or the standard input if none are named),
        !            36: to a remote lineprinter; the 
        !            37: .B \-m
        !            38: option forces the files to be printed on the specified machine.
        !            39: (If not specified, the default machine is used.)
        !            40: The
        !            41: .B \-l, 
        !            42: .B \-p, 
        !            43: .B \-f,
        !            44: .B \-q,
        !            45: and 
        !            46: .B \-n
        !            47: options behave exactly as in
        !            48: .IR net (\*s).
        !            49: If the
        !            50: .B \-c
        !            51: option is specified, the 
        !            52: .I command
        !            53: is used in place of `lpr'.
        !            54: This allows the use of different lineprinters on the remote machine.
        !            55: See the file
        !            56: .I `/usr/net/network.map'
        !            57: for a list of available commands.
        !            58: Any other options are passed through to
        !            59: .IR lpr (\*o)
        !            60: on the remote machine.
        !            61: Copies of the files are not made on the remote machine.
        !            62: .PP
        !            63: .I Netlpr
        !            64: executes the
        !            65: .IR net (\*s)
        !            66: command.
